> > > > After looking through the syzcaller report, I have the following
> > > > hypothesis that would dearly need some comments from MM-savy people
> > > > out there. Syzcaller creates, using mmap, a memory area that is
> > >
> > > I guess that's not an anonymous mmap() since we don't seem to have a
> > > struct page for src in cow_user_page() (the WARN_ON_ONCE path). Do you
> > > have more information on the mmap() call?
> >
> > I have this from the syzcaller logs:
> >
> > mmap(&(0x7f0000001000/0x2000)=nil, 0x2000, 0xfffffe, 0x12, r8, 0x0)
> > getsockopt$XDP_MMAP_OFFSETS(r8, 0x11b, 0x7, &(0x7f0000001300),
> > &(0x7f0000000100)=0x60)
> >
> > The full log can be found at:
> > https://syzkaller.appspot.com/x/repro.syz?x=119d9fb1e00000
>
> Thanks. Prior to mmap, we have:
>
> r8 = socket$xdp(0x2c, 0x3, 0x0)
>
> So basically we have an mmap() on a socket descriptor with a subsequent
> copy_to_user() writing this range. We do we even end up doing CoW on
> such mapping? Maybe the socket code should also implement the .fault()
> file op. It needs more digging.
